Challenges and Solutions in Remote Education: IGNOU

IGNOU

The Indira Gandhi National Open University (IGNOU) is one of the biggest open universities in the world, catering to over four million college students across India and other international locations. With most of its programs provided through distance learning, IGNOU has pioneered far-off education inside the country since its establishment in 1985.

 

However, with the unparalleled shift to online mastering during the COVID-19 pandemic, remote education at IGNOU has faced unique and demanding situations. This article examines some of the principal demanding situations confronted with the aid of IGNOU and its college students in faraway studying, at the side of capacity answers.

 

Challenges in Remote Education at IGNOU

 

Digital Divide

 

One of the most important challenges is the digital divide between urban and rural beginners. A good chunk of IGNOU newbies come from economically and technologically disadvantaged backgrounds with constrained or no right of entry to digital devices and high-speed internet. This influences their ability to successfully participate in online training and get the right of entry to have a look at material.

 

Solutions:

 

Provide subsidized virtual gadgets via partnerships with authorities and personal zones.

Set up digital access centers in faraway areas.

Develop cellular apps and low-bandwidth variations of content.

 

Poor teacher-student interaction

 

Lack of face-to-face interaction with instructors is another key task. Students miss out on the immediate feedback, mentoring, and motivation that everyday lecture room interactions provide. This can negatively impact learning results.

 

Solutions:

 

Increase the frequency of live online classes.

Create devoted boards and message forums for teacher-scholar interplay.

Set up a robust query management gadget.

 

Difficulty in Concentration

 

Studying from home brings many distractions that make it tough to pay attention, mainly for operating specialists balancing research, work, and family. Lack of peer guidance and supervision also contributes.

 

Solutions:

 

Encourage college students to create devoted look-at areas at domestic

Provide flexibility in assignment cut-off dates.

Set up peer-to-peer aid corporations or study circles.

 

Assessment and evaluation issues

 

Remote studying makes it tough to conduct lab paintings, workshops, and transparent assessments. It will increase the possibility of malpractice during online exams.

 

Solutions:

 

Develop robust proctoring systems for online assessments.

Design assignments and initiatives to test the application of standards

Increase the weight of inner evaluation over the very last tests.

 

Motivation and commitment

 

Lack of structure and oversight makes it tough for college students to self-motivate over long durations. Online studying requires a high level of commitment, which a few students might also lack.

 

Solutions:

 

Create predictable schedules and exercises.

Set up rewards and reminders to drive motivation.

Provide counseling guidance to suffering college students.

Leverage gamification strategies.
